Przejdź do głównej zawartości

Sofar EMS wspiera dodawanie PLC, Dataloggera, Bramy lub huba jako urządzenia podrzędnego poprzez protokół Sofar EMS. Funkcja ta jest zapewniona, gdy hub musi sam odbierać sygnały kontrolne od Sofar EMS.

Gdy Twoje urządzenie zaimplementowało protokół, możesz dodać swoje urządzenie za pomocą kreatora urządzeń, wybierając "Inwerter słoneczny", "Ogólny", "Ethernet TCP" i "PLC (protokół ogólny)".

Implementacja protokołu

Możesz pobrać specyfikacje protokołu przez ten link.

Masz dwie opcje podczas implementacji protokołu na huba:

  1. Możesz wdrożyć tylko rejestry danych i kontroli dla sum wszystkich PV, magazynów itd. Są one dodawane w Sofar EMS jako jedno duże agregowane urządzenie (lub jedna ładowarka EV, jeden licznik energii, jeden inwerter hybrydowy, jeśli dotyczy).
  2. Możesz wdrożyć rejestry danych i kontroli dla każdego indywidualnego urządzenia. Każde indywidualne urządzenie jest dodawane w Sofar EMS osobno.
Agregowane urządzenie i grupy

W przypadku, gdy Twój hub wdraża tylko sumy, Sofar EMS potraktuje to jako jedno duże kontrolowane agregowane urządzenie. Możesz nadal umieścić agregowane urządzenie w dowolnej grupie, tak jak każde inne urządzenie. Należy jednak pamiętać o kilku rzeczach, jeśli indywidualne urządzenia tworzące agregowane urządzenie w rzeczywistości są rozproszone w różnych grupach:

  • Sofar EMS nie będzie w stanie prawidłowo chronić przed przeciążeniem w tych grupach.
  • Sofar EMS nie będzie w stanie określić pełnej ścieżki całej mocy dla tych grup. Może to prowadzić do sytuacji, w której Sofar EMS wykrywa produkcję z "nieznanego źródła" lub zużycie przez "nieznane obciążenie", jeśli w tych grupach znajdują się liczniki energii. Niektóre moce mogą być zgłaszane podwójnie.

Jeśli urządzenia za hubem są rozproszone po różnych grupach, musisz wdrożyć rejestry danych i kontroli dla każdego indywidualnego urządzenia.

Przykłady

PLC, który kontroluje produkcję PV i chce akceptować sygnał kontrolny od Sofar EMS

Założeniem protokołu Sofar EMS w tym przypadku jest, że Sofar EMS postrzega PLC jako kontrolowany inwerter PV.

Minimalne wymagania, jeśli chcesz kontrolować inwertery PV za pomocą PLC z sygnałem od Sofar EMS, to:

  1. informuje Sofar EMS, że tylko PV jest obecne;
  2. zwraca, ile mocy PV jest produkowanej łącznie przez inwertery;
  3. akceptuje wartości zadane od Sofar EMS;

Dla punktu 1:

  • Rejestr wejściowy 0, (32-bitowa liczba całkowita bez znaku), musi zawierać stałą wartość "0x454E4952" (identyfikacja protokołu)
  • Rejestr wejściowy 100, (16-bitowa liczba całkowita bez znaku), musi zawierać wartość "0", aby Sofar EMS wiedziało, że PLC nie dostarcza pomiarów energii z sieci.
  • Rejestr wejściowy 300, (16-bitowa liczba całkowita bez znaku), musi zawierać wartość "1", aby Sofar EMS wiedziało, że istnieje PV.
  • Rejestr wejściowy 400, (16-bitowa liczba całkowita bez znaku), musi zawierać wartość "0", aby Sofar EMS wiedziało, że nie ma magazynowania.

Dla punktu 2:

  • Rejestr wejściowy 202, (32-bitowa liczba całkowita ze znakiem), zawiera moc AC inwerterów. Ujemna jest w kierunku sieci, dodatnia z sieci.
  • Rejestr wejściowy 303, (32-bitowa liczba całkowita bez znaku), zawiera całkowitą moc produkcji PV w W. (Zawsze dodatnia liczba)

Dla punktu 3:

  • Rejestr trzymania 1001, (16-bitowa liczba całkowita bez znaku), będzie ustawiony na "1" przez Sofar EMS, jeśli chce zastosować wartość zadaną kontroli, lub "0", gdy PLC powinno wrócić do swojej własnej kontroli.
  • Rejestr trzymania 1002, (32-bitowa liczba całkowita bez znaku), będzie ustawiony przez Sofar EMS i zawiera maksymalną dozwoloną moc produkcji PV w W. (Zawsze dodatnia liczba)
Niezaimplementowane rejestry

WAŻNE: WSZYSTKIE NIEZAIMPLEMENTOWANE REJESTRY MUSZĄ ZAWIERAĆ WARTOŚĆ NIEZAIMPLEMENTOWANĄ SWOJEGO TYPU, JAK OPISANO W PROTOKOLE.

Rejestry powyżej to absolutne minimum wymagane. Sofar EMS założy, że całe PV podłączone do PLC zachowuje się tak, jakby było jednym inwerterem PV, o współczynniku mocy 1 i symetrycznym zachowaniu trójfazowym.

Jeśli konieczna jest zaawansowana kontrola, np. aby monitorować prądy fazowe itd., najlepiej jest również zaimplementować zalecane rejestrowanie.